> > It looks like VASP uses different masses than ase.data. Here is a
> > comparison of what is in ase.data, vs POMASS in the POTCAR files. This
> > could be some part of your differences.
> >
> >
> > sym          ase-mass      vasp-mass                    delta
> > X            0.000000None           None
> > H            1.007940            1.0                  0.00794
> > He           4.002600            4.0                   0.0026
> > Li           6.941000           7.01                   -0.069
> > Be           9.012180          9.013       -0.000819999999999
> > B           10.811000         10.811                      0.0
> > C           12.011000         12.011                      0.0
> > N           14.006700         14.001                   0.0057
> > O           15.999400           16.0                  -0.0006
> > F           18.998400         18.998        0.000399999999999
> > Ne          20.179700          20.18       -0.000299999999999
> > Na          22.989770          22.99       -0.000229999999998
> > Mg          24.305000         24.305                      0.0
> > Al          26.981540         26.982                 -0.00046
> > Si          28.085500         28.085        0.000499999999999
> > P           30.973760         30.974       -0.000240000000002
> > S           32.066000         32.066                      0.0
> > Cl          35.452700         35.453       -0.000300000000003
> > Ar          39.948000         39.949       -0.000999999999998
> > K           39.098300None           None
> > Ca          40.078000         40.078                      0.0
> > Sc          44.955900         44.956       -0.000100000000003
> > Ti          47.880000          47.88                      0.0
> > V           50.941500         50.941        0.000499999999995
> > Cr          51.996000         51.996                      0.0
> > Mn          54.938000         54.938                      0.0
> > Fe          55.847000         55.847                      0.0
> > Co          58.933200         58.933                   0.0002
> > Ni          58.693400          58.69                   0.0034
> > Cu          63.546000         63.546                      0.0
> > Zn          65.390000          65.39                      0.0
> > Ga          69.723000         69.723                      0.0
> > Ge          72.610000          72.61                      0.0
> > As          74.921600         74.922       -0.000399999999999
> > Se          78.960000          78.96                      0.0
> > Br          79.904000         79.904                      0.0
> > Kr          83.800000           83.8                      0.0
> > Rb          85.467800None           None
> > Sr          87.620000          87.62                      0.0
> > Y           88.905900None           None
> > Zr          91.224000         91.224                      0.0
> > Nb          92.906400None           None
> > Mo          95.940000          95.94                      0.0
> > Tc                nan         98.906                      nan
> > Ru         101.070000         101.07                      0.0
> > Rh         102.905500        102.906       -0.000500000000002
> > Pd         106.420000         106.42                      0.0
> > Ag         107.868000        107.868                      0.0
> > Cd         112.410000        112.411                   -0.001
> > In         114.820000         114.82                      0.0
> > Sn         118.710000         118.71                      0.0
> > Sb         121.757000         121.75         0.00700000000001
> > Te         127.600000          127.6                      0.0
> > I          126.904500        126.904        0.000500000000002
> > Xe         131.290000        131.294        -0.00400000000002
> > Cs         132.905400None           None
> > Ba         137.330000None           None
> > La         138.905500          138.9         0.00549999999998
> > Ce         140.120000        140.115                    0.005
> > Pr         140.907700        140.907        0.000699999999995
> > Nd         144.240000         144.24                      0.0
> > Pm                nan        146.915                      nan
> > Sm         150.360000         150.36                      0.0
> > Eu         151.965000        151.965                      0.0
> > Gd         157.250000         157.25                      0.0
> > Tb         158.925300        158.925        0.000299999999982
> > Dy         162.500000          162.5                      0.0
> > Ho         164.930300         164.93        0.000299999999982
> > Er         167.260000         167.26                      0.0
> > Tm         168.934200         168.93                   0.0042
> > Yb         173.040000         173.04                      0.0
> > Lu         174.967000        174.967                      0.0
> > Hf         178.490000         178.49                      0.0
> > Ta         180.947900        180.948       -0.000100000000003
> > W          183.850000         183.85                      0.0
> > Re         186.207000        186.207                      0.0
> > Os         190.200000          190.2                      0.0
> > Ir         192.220000         192.22                      0.0
> > Pt         195.080000         195.08                      0.0
> > Au         196.966500        196.966        0.000499999999988
> > Hg         200.590000         200.59                      0.0
> > Tl         204.383000         204.38         0.00300000000001
> > Pb         207.200000          207.2                      0.0
> > Bi         208.980400         208.98        0.000400000000013
> > Po                nan        208.942                      nan
> > At                nan        209.987                      nan
> > Rn                nan         22.017                      nan
> > Fr                nanNone           None
> > Ra         226.025400None           None
> > Ac                nan        227.028                      nan
> > Th         232.038100        232.039       -0.000900000000001
> > Pa         231.035900        231.036       -0.000100000000003
> > U          238.029000        238.029                      0.0
> > Np         237.048200        237.048        0.000200000000007
> > Pu                nan        244.064                      nan
> > Am                nan        243.061                      nan
> > Cm                nanNone           None
> > Bk                nanNone           None
> > Cf                nanNone           None
> > Es                nanNone           None
> > Fm                nanNone           None
> > Md                nanNone           None
> > No                nanNone           None
> > Lr                nanNone           None

> > > Dear all,
> > >
> > > I'm working on integrating VASP velocities in ASE.
> > >
> > > VASP always outputs velocities in A/fs (one can give velocities as
> > > base_vector/time_step but this is not the point here).
> > >
> > > I had problems recalculating the kinetic energy and the temperature
> from
> > > ASE using the appropriate functions: atoms.get_kinetic_energy() and
> > > atoms.get_temperature(). Here is what I did:
> > >
> > > 1) Convert units to SI (I'm more comfortable with them):
> > >         mass_si = mass * ase.units._amu # Da to kg
> > >         v_si = v_vasp * 1e5 # A/fs to m/s
> > >
> > > 2) Calculate the kinetic energy in eV:
> > >         ((mass_si*(v_si**2).sum(axis=1)/2.)*units.J).sum() # in eV
> > >
> > > 3) Calculate the temperature in Kelvins:
> > >         (2*ekin/(3*len(atoms)))/units.kB
> > >
> > > I could compare 2) and 3) with the results given in VASP. Basically, I
> > > get almost the same values, but not exactly (VASP: 5.326 eV,
> > > Calculations: 5.313 eV). I'm curious to get your opinion about this
> > > difference. I know the mass and the velocity with at least 6
> > > significative figures ... I acknowledge that these results are close
> > > from each other but I expect at the very least 4 identical figures
> here.
> > > Maybe the masses...
> > >
> > >
> > > This is not all. When I use ase and put the velocities in as m/s, just
> > > like above, the calculated energies and temperatures are completely off
> > > (by a factor of 100, Ek=0.05434 u. --this is not even 0.05313...).
> > >
> > > I guessed this was because of units. I can't change masses, but only
> > > velocities. Since I have a factor of around 100, I just had to multiply
> > > my velocities by 10. The problem is that I don't see how that would
> make
> > > sensible units. Would anyone more familiar with atomic sets of units be
> > > willing to shed light on this?
> > >
> > > Thanks in advance,
> > > Gael
